Austin

Austin at the Texas Hill Country edge has a subtropical semi-arid climate with extreme summer heat. The Colorado River creates Lady Bird Lake, a cooling feature in the city center. Winter Storm Uri in 2021 killed hundreds and left millions without power for days, exposing infrastructure vulnerability. Austin's rapid growth has created one of America's fastest-intensifying urban heat islands.

Chicago

Humid continental — cold harsh winters, hot humid summers, severe storms

Best monthsMay, June, September
AvoidJanuary, February, March (brutal cold)
Annual rain38 inches (965 mm)

Chicago lives up to its Windy City nickname. Lake Michigan creates its own microclimate — cooler summers and heavier lake-effect snow in winter. Summers are warm but brief; winters are among the harshest of any major American city.
